The current male persistence to grade 5 in Peru is 98.5%, which has increased by 1.5% (1.5%) since 2020.

Peru Male persistence to grade 5 between 1977 and 2021
Period | Male persistence to grade 5 | Change |
---|---|---|
2021 | 98.5% | 1.5% |
2020 | 97% | 2.4% |
2016 | 94.6% | 3.1% |
2013 | 91.4% | 11.6% |
2011 | 79.8% | 5.8% |
2010 | 85.7% | 6.9% |
2009 | 92.6% | 1.6% |
2008 | 91% | 4.8% |
2007 | 86.2% | 6.9% |
2006 | 93.1% | 2.7% |
2005 | 90.4% | 0.3% |
2004 | 90.7% | 1% |
2003 | 89.7% | 5.1% |
2001 | 84.6% | 1.6% |
2000 | 86.1% | 2.1% |
1999 | 88.2% | 0.1% |
1998 | 88.2% | 7.8% |
1992 | 80.4% | 2.7% |
1980 | 77.7% | 5.3% |
1979 | 72.5% | 4% |
1978 | 76.5% | 3.9% |
1977 | 72.6% |
